About some issues of the viral infections prevention and approaches to the use of antiseptics for the prevention of infections caused by enveloped and non-enveloped viruses
The article is devoted to some acute respiratory viral infections prevention measures and highlights the antiseptical efficacy problems of isopropyl and ethyl alcohol-based anticeptics for infections caused by enveloped and unenveloped viruses.
